News Desk, News Nation 360:  Spring, the queen of all seasons always allures us with the splendour of nature around us and the spirit of joy wrapped around us. To celebrate the flavour of the season, Acropolis Mall hosts the first edition of the Spring Food Festival. Known for its lip-smacking food festival,  the mall will not dishearten the foodies this time as well. Calcutta Foodies Club is the exclusive community partner and Fever FM is the exclusive radio partner. Tithi Basu ( Maa famed Jhilik),  actress and K Vijayan, GM, Acropolis and Homeland, have formally inaugurated the festival amid a cheering crowd in a fun-filled ambience. Ten food brands namely  36 Banjon, Kebab Magic, Buddy Bites, Sengupta’s, Go Lebanese, Kebab Zone,  36 Banjon, Turkis Yano, Poush Parbon,  Roy Pan Stall, New Bharat Sweets and Akash Chat Centre would  display  their drool-worthy  items.
